The Universal
Journal of Engineering Mechanics covers activity and development in the
field of applied mechanics, related mainly to civil engineering, mechanical,
electrical and aeronautical engineering, but also to other fields of
engineering as well. Research on structural analysis, computational mechanics,
computer-aided engineering, dynamics of structures, elasticity, plasticity,
thermoelasticity, elastoplasticity, experimental analysis and instrumentation,
fluid mechanics, hydraulics, aeroelasticity, aerodynamics, turbulence,
inelastic behavior of solids and structures, probabilistic methods, properties
of materials, fracture mechanics, stability of structural elements and systems
is included. The papers published should present innovative analytical and
numerical methods and novel experimental methods, as well as non-linear methods
and results, which should be far beyond the current "state of art".
